随着信息技术的飞速发展,数据在各行各业中扮演着越来越重要的角色。如何高效地管理、操作、存储这些数据,成为了程序开发中的一个核心问题。作为一种广泛使用的编程语言,VisualBasic(VB)以其易学易用的特点,成为了开发人员学习数据库编程的理想选择。在本文中,我们将通过VB数据库编程经典教程,帮助你掌握VB与数据库的高效结合,轻松构建数据库驱动的应用程序。
VB作为一种面向对象的编程语言,其强大的界面设计和数据库交互功能,已经成为许多开发人员的首选工具。无论是在小型的桌面应用程序,还是在大型的企业级解决方案中,VB都能通过其简洁的语法和丰富的数据库连接功能,帮助开发者快速开发出高效的应用程序。
在数据库编程中,最关键的一点就是理解如何让VB程序与数据库进行有效的交互。这一过程的核心是数据库连接、数据的增删改查操作,以及数据的展示和交互。我们需要了解如何通过VB连接到数据库。VB提供了多种方式来实现与数据库的连接,其中ADO(ActiveXDataObjects)是最常用的一种。通过ADO,我们能够方便地连接到各种数据库,如Access、SQLServer、MySQL等,并进行数据操作。
通过VB数据库编程经典教程,你将学习如何使用ADO连接数据库,并进行数据的查询、更新、插入和删除等操作。这些操作不仅是数据库编程的基础,也是每一个开发者在工作中必须掌握的技能。VB的语法简单易懂,且拥有强大的数据库操作库,帮助开发者高效实现数据库交互。比如,通过ADO的Recordset对象,我们可以轻松地获取数据库中的数据,并在界面上进行展示,或者通过VB提供的控件将数据与数据库进行实时同步。
VB数据库编程的一个重要方面是如何确保数据的安全性和完整性。在实际应用中,我们经常会遇到一些复杂的事务操作,比如在进行批量数据更新时,如何确保操作的原子性,以及如何回滚事务以保证数据的完整性。在VB中,事务的控制非常灵活,你可以通过VB代码控制事务的提交和回滚,确保数据在任何情况下都能保持一致性。
在本教程中,我们将通过实际案例,逐步展示如何在VB中实现数据库的增删改查,并在这些基础上构建更加复杂的数据库应用程序。无论是用于学生成绩管理、库存管理,还是客户信息管理,VB数据库编程都能为你提供高效、便捷的开发体验。
在深入学习VB数据库编程的过程中,我们将进一步探讨如何提高程序的性能和用户体验。作为一种面向桌面的应用程序开发语言,VB不仅需要处理大量的数据,还需要确保在运行时的响应速度和操作流畅度。在数据库编程中,尤其需要关注数据的加载、查询优化以及数据展示的速度。
优化数据库查询是提高程序性能的一个重要方面。在实际开发中,程序的查询操作往往会涉及大量的数据,这时候如何快速获取和展示数据成为了一个挑战。通过VB数据库编程经典教程,你将学习如何通过索引、视图等数据库优化技术,显著提高数据查询的效率。通过合理的分页查询技术,避免一次性加载大量数据,也能够显著提高程序的响应速度。
VB提供了许多控件来帮助开发者将数据与界面结合,最常用的控件如DataGridView、ListView等,可以帮助开发者展示数据库中的数据。而在实际开发中,如何设计一个直观、友好、易操作的用户界面也是提高用户体验的关键。通过VB编程技巧,你可以灵活地使用这些控件,不仅展示数据,还能为用户提供排序、筛选、搜索等操作功能,使得用户能够更加高效地与应用程序进行交互。
数据库的连接池技术也是提升性能的一个重要方向。随着应用程序的规模扩大,数据库连接的数量也会大幅增加,频繁地打开和关闭数据库连接会导致程序性能下降。VB提供了连接池的支持,通过合理配置连接池,开发者可以显著减少数据库连接的开销,提升程序的运行效率。
在现代数据库应用中,数据的安全性和备份也是非常重要的。数据库中存储着大量的业务数据,一旦数据丢失或者损坏,可能会给公司和个人带来极大的损失。通过VB,你可以实现定期备份、数据恢复、权限管理等功能,确保数据的安全性和可恢复性。无论是单机应用还是网络应用,数据库的安全性都不能忽视。
通过本篇VB数据库编程经典教程的学习,你将掌握数据库编程的全方位技能,从基础的数据库连接,到复杂的事务管理,再到性能优化和用户体验的提升。无论你是初学者,还是有一定开发经验的开发者,这篇教程都能为你提供系统、实用的指导,帮助你在VB数据库编程的道路上更进一步。